当前位置:首页 / 游戏技巧

手游制作软件有哪些?如何自己动手开发?

作者:佚名|分类:游戏技巧|浏览:74|发布时间:2025-11-07 11:33:46

手游制作软件有哪些?如何自己动手开发?

随着智能手机的普及,手游市场日益繁荣,越来越多的开发者投身于手游制作。手游制作软件作为开发者手中的利器,成为了推动手游行业发展的关键。本文将为您介绍一些主流的手游制作软件,并详细讲解如何自己动手开发手游。

一、手游制作软件有哪些?

1. Unity

Unity是一款功能强大的游戏开发引擎,支持2D和3D游戏开发。它拥有丰富的API和插件,可以满足不同类型游戏的需求。Unity拥有庞大的开发者社区,资源丰富,学习成本低。

2. Unreal Engine

Unreal Engine是Epic Games公司开发的一款游戏开发引擎,以其高质量的视觉效果和强大的物理引擎而闻名。它适用于3D游戏开发,特别适合制作大型开放世界游戏。

3. Cocos2d-x

Cocos2d-x是一款开源的游戏开发框架,适用于2D游戏开发。它具有跨平台、高性能、易上手的特点,是许多独立游戏开发者的首选。

4. CryEngine

CryEngine是Crytek公司开发的一款游戏开发引擎,以其出色的视觉效果和物理引擎而著称。它适用于3D游戏开发,特别适合制作高品质的游戏。

5. GameMaker Studio

GameMaker Studio是一款简单易用的游戏开发工具,适用于2D游戏开发。它拥有拖拽式编程界面,降低了游戏开发门槛,适合初学者。

二、如何自己动手开发手游?

1. 学习基础知识

在开始开发手游之前,您需要掌握一定的游戏开发基础知识,如编程语言、游戏设计、美术设计等。以下是一些建议:

(1)学习编程语言:C、C++、Python等。

(2)学习游戏设计:了解游戏类型、游戏机制、关卡设计等。

(3)学习美术设计:掌握绘画、建模、动画等技能。

2. 选择合适的游戏制作软件

根据您的需求和个人喜好,选择一款合适的游戏制作软件。建议初学者从Cocos2d-x、GameMaker Studio等易于上手的软件开始。

3. 设计游戏

在游戏制作软件中,设计您的游戏。包括游戏类型、游戏机制、角色、场景等。以下是一些建议:

(1)确定游戏类型:动作、冒险、策略、角色扮演等。

(2)设计游戏机制:游戏玩法、关卡设计、角色成长等。

(3)制作角色和场景:绘制角色、场景建模、动画制作等。

4. 编程实现

根据设计,使用游戏制作软件的编程功能实现游戏。以下是一些建议:

(1)学习游戏制作软件的编程语言和API。

(2)编写游戏逻辑代码,实现游戏机制。

(3)实现游戏界面和交互。

5. 测试和优化

在游戏开发过程中,不断测试和优化游戏。以下是一些建议:

(1)测试游戏性能,确保游戏运行流畅。

(2)修复游戏中的bug,提高游戏稳定性。

(3)优化游戏画面和音效,提升游戏体验。

6. 发布游戏

完成游戏开发后,选择合适的平台发布游戏。以下是一些建议:

(1)选择合适的发布平台:iOS、Android、PC等。

(2)制作游戏宣传资料,提高游戏知名度。

(3)与玩家互动,收集反馈,持续优化游戏。

相关问答

1. 问:手游制作软件哪个最好用?

答:没有绝对最好用的手游制作软件,选择合适的软件取决于您的需求和个人喜好。对于初学者,建议从Cocos2d-x、GameMaker Studio等易于上手的软件开始。

2. 问:如何提高游戏开发效率?

答:提高游戏开发效率的方法有很多,以下是一些建议:

(1)合理规划时间,制定开发计划。

(2)学习相关技能,提高自己的综合素质。

(3)多参考优秀游戏案例,学习借鉴。

(4)与团队成员保持良好沟通,共同进步。

3. 问:如何解决游戏开发中的bug?

答:解决游戏开发中的bug需要掌握一定的调试技巧。以下是一些建议:

(1)仔细阅读错误信息,分析问题原因。

(2)使用调试工具,定位问题所在。

(3)修改代码,修复bug。

(4)测试游戏,确保问题已解决。